Output 58f59051664f12e48329eefe4649be47282146fb575a8c3d945619991d63d503:1

value
20026000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42285749d8b09a9f6fc0930ef6df3ea1ead05273 OP_EQUAL
address
9xU5azPh9oNBiYKVfnCVfmgDBGcmK2kX6U
transaction
58f59051664f12e48329eefe4649be47282146fb575a8c3d945619991d63d503